Sven Names England Squad For World Cup Finals - Arsenal's Walcott In - Spurs' Defoe NotSubmitted by Scott Harkness on Mon, 08/05/2006 - 17:00.
Sven Goran Eriksson has named his provisional squad for the World Cup today and in doing so has made a few surprise choices and a few surprise exclusions. The biggest shock in the squad list is with the call-up of Arsenal's teenage sensation Theo Walcott, who joins Wayne Rooney, Peter Crouch and Michael Owen. 17-year-old Walcott, who signed for the Gunners from Southampton, hasn't even played a Premiership match for Arsenal since his move, has been called on by the Swede after having been impressed by watching Walcott in training. Spurs youngster Aaron Lennon is also in the squad in place of Chelsea's Shaun Wright-Phillips. whilst Bayern Münich midfielder Owen Hargreaves and Mikddlesbrough's Stewart Downing also make the 23-man party. Spurs' Ledley King and Jermaine Defoe are amongst those left out. Defoe does at least make the stand-by list which includes Darren Bent, Luke Young, Scott Caroson, Andrew Johnson and Nigel Reo-Coker.
